Output 3863dd523de81c305b96dae9b435094bf42096ee7765a83eee1a1730abfea558:0

value
133868
script pubkey
OP_0 OP_PUSHBYTES_20 ef133f37cf375d13f30036f6e069f696afea072f
address
bc1qaufn7d70xaw38ucqxmmwq60kj6h75pe0rer8ug
transaction
3863dd523de81c305b96dae9b435094bf42096ee7765a83eee1a1730abfea558